Curler Val Sweeting has found a new team. B.C. skip Kayla MacMillian announced Sunday that Sweeting will be joining her rink as the new third. “Val brings a level of elite experience that is truly second to none,” the post on social media reads. Sweeting recently parted ways with Kerri Einarson’s rink after eight years, where she played third. She won five Scotties Tournament of Hearts with Einarson’s rink, including this year’s, and finished with a silver medal at this year’s World Women’s Curling Championship. MacMillan’s rink, which is ranked seventh in Canada, includes Lindsay Dube at second and Lauren Lenentine as lead. The team recently parted ways with third Brittany Tran and alternate Sarah Loken.
